In the fast-evolving digital landscape, businesses are continuously seeking ways to enhance user experiences across various devices. One of the most powerful solutions that have emerged in recent years is Progressive Web Applications (PWAs). This innovative technology allows developers to build apps that offer seamless and responsive experiences across multiple platforms, including desktop environments.

In this article, we will explore Media Progressive Web Application (PWA) Development for Desktop, delving into its benefits, types, and frequently asked questions.

What is a Progressive Web Application (PWA)?

A Progressive Web Application (PWA) is a type of application that combines the best features of both websites and native mobile applications. PWAs are built using standard web technologies like HTML, CSS, and JavaScript, but they offer an experience that’s more akin to a native app. This means that PWAs can function offline, send push notifications, and load quickly, regardless of network conditions.

While PWAs are often associated with mobile devices, Media PWAs are a growing trend in desktop application development. These applications bring the same benefits of PWAs to desktop users, enhancing their experience with media-heavy content, such as images, videos, and interactive media.

Why Should You Consider Media PWA Development for Desktop?

For businesses in industries like entertainment, education, news, and advertising, a media-focused PWA offers numerous advantages. Here are some compelling reasons why developing a Media PWA for Desktop is a smart move:

  1. Offline Functionality: PWAs can work offline or with a poor network connection. This is especially valuable for media applications that need to store videos, music, and other resources locally for offline viewing.
  2. Responsive Design: PWAs automatically adjust to fit the screen size and resolution of any device, providing a consistent experience across desktops, tablets, and smartphones.
  3. Fast Performance: PWAs are designed to load quickly, offering users an enhanced experience, especially when dealing with media-heavy content. Cached media files ensure that users don’t experience frustrating delays.
  4. Push Notifications: PWAs can send notifications to users, keeping them updated with the latest media content, such as new releases or breaking news.
  5. Easy Updates: Unlike native desktop apps, PWAs don’t require users to download updates. New features or fixes can be deployed directly from the server, ensuring everyone has access to the latest version.
  6. Cross-Platform Accessibility: A media PWA works on any device with a modern browser, eliminating the need to develop separate applications for Windows, macOS, or other platforms.

Types of Media PWAs for Desktop

Media PWAs for desktop can be classified into several types based on their use cases. Here are some of the most popular:

1. Media Streaming PWAs

Media streaming PWAs are designed to stream audio and video content directly from the web. These PWAs offer features like adaptive streaming (which adjusts the quality based on the user’s internet speed), offline media caching, and the ability to integrate with external media services like YouTube, Spotify, or Vimeo.

Key Features:

  • High-quality media playback
  • Adaptive streaming for optimal performance
  • Offline support for downloaded media
  • Integration with third-party services

2. News and Media PWAs

News outlets and online magazines are increasingly using PWAs to deliver content directly to their audiences. These PWAs often include features like live news feeds, offline reading, and push notifications for breaking news.

Key Features:

  • Instant access to the latest headlines
  • Offline reading capabilities
  • Push notifications for updates
  • Interactive media like polls and videos

3. E-Learning Media PWAs

For e-learning platforms, PWAs offer a powerful solution to distribute educational videos, lectures, and interactive media. These apps allow students to download content for offline use, participate in interactive activities, and access course material anytime, anywhere.

Key Features:

  • Video lectures and media-based learning
  • Offline access to educational content
  • Interactive quizzes and activities
  • Real-time progress tracking

4. Gaming PWAs

Gaming PWAs allow developers to create lightweight gaming experiences without the need for downloads. These PWAs can offer smooth gameplay, media-rich graphics, and immersive audio—all through a browser.

Key Features:

  • Instant gaming experience without installations
  • High-quality graphics and sound
  • Cross-platform functionality for desktop and mobile devices
  • Offline gameplay support

5. Media Production PWAs

Media production PWAs cater to creative professionals who need powerful tools for designing and editing content. These PWAs can offer video editing, audio production, and image manipulation directly in the browser.

Key Features:

  • Video and audio editing tools
  • Image manipulation and design features
  • Collaborative workspaces for teams
  • Integration with cloud storage for easy access

Benefits of Media PWA Development for Desktop

When considering media PWA development for desktop, businesses can reap the following benefits:

  1. Improved User Engagement: PWAs are faster and more reliable, which translates to higher user engagement. Media-rich PWAs can keep users hooked with high-quality content and quick loading times.
  2. Cost Efficiency: Developing a single PWA that works across all devices (including desktops) is often more cost-effective than creating separate apps for different platforms.
  3. SEO Benefits: PWAs are indexable by search engines, which means they have the potential to improve SEO rankings, making it easier for users to find your media content.
  4. User Retention: Push notifications and offline capabilities can help increase user retention by keeping users informed and engaged even when they’re not actively using the app.

How to Develop a Media PWA for Desktop

Creating a Media Progressive Web Application requires several steps to ensure it meets both performance and user experience standards. Here’s a basic overview of the development process:

  1. Define the Objective: Determine the goals of the media PWA. Is it for streaming, gaming, news delivery, or something else? The features and functionality will depend on your niche.
  2. Choose the Right Technologies: A successful media PWA is built using technologies like HTML, CSS, JavaScript, and frameworks like React or Angular. You’ll also need to integrate APIs for media streaming and caching.
  3. Design a Responsive UI: Ensure your design works well on various screen sizes, from large desktop monitors to smaller laptop screens.
  4. Implement Offline Capabilities: Leverage service workers to enable offline functionality and caching of media content.
  5. Integrate Push Notifications: Add push notifications to engage users and keep them informed about new media content.
  6. Test the App: Test the PWA on various devices and browsers to ensure compatibility and performance.
  7. Deploy and Monitor: Deploy your media PWA and monitor its performance to ensure it meets user expectations.

Frequently Asked Questions (FAQs)

1. What is the difference between a PWA and a traditional desktop app?

A PWA is a web-based application that functions similarly to a native desktop app but can be accessed through any modern web browser. Unlike traditional desktop apps, PWAs don’t require installation or updates, and they offer cross-platform functionality.

2. Can a PWA work offline?

Yes, one of the key features of a PWA is its ability to work offline. PWAs use service workers to cache content, allowing users to access media and other resources even when they don’t have an internet connection.

3. Is a PWA suitable for media streaming?

Yes, PWAs are ideal for media streaming. They can stream audio and video content, adapt to varying internet speeds, and allow users to download content for offline use.

4. How do PWAs improve SEO?

PWAs are indexable by search engines, meaning they can rank in search results like traditional websites. This improves visibility and discoverability for media content, driving more traffic to your app.

5. Are PWAs secure?

Yes, PWAs are generally secure, as they are served over HTTPS, which ensures the integrity of the data and protects user privacy. Additionally, service workers are sandboxed to minimize security risks.

6. Can PWAs send push notifications on desktops?

Yes, PWAs can send push notifications on both mobile and desktop platforms, keeping users engaged with updates and new content.

7. Are PWAs better than native apps?

While native apps offer deep integration with the operating system, PWAs offer significant advantages in terms of ease of development, cross-platform compatibility, and cost-effectiveness. They are also easier to maintain and update.

Conclusion

Media Progressive Web Application (PWA) Development for Desktop is revolutionizing the way businesses deliver media-rich content. From streaming services to e-learning platforms and news outlets, PWAs provide a seamless, engaging, and cost-effective solution for reaching desktop users. With the ability to work offline, adapt to various devices, and provide high performance, PWAs are quickly becoming the go-to choice for media-heavy applications.

By leveraging the power of PWAs, developers can create a more interactive and engaging experience for users while saving time and resources. As media consumption continues to rise, embracing PWA technology will position businesses to meet the demands of today’s digital-first world.

This page was last edited on 27 March 2025, at 1:28 pm